Welcome, quiet one! This might be a bit early to have advice thrown at you, but why wait for supplies before you play?
A solid 3-ring binder is a serviceable DM screen (as is a dice rolling box in a chair next to you on your side of the table). Tokens and a grid are fine in place of minis! Or even just graph paper and a good eraser, as I once did. It is, after all, an imagination game.
